Scope1.1 This specification covers patellar resurfacing devices used to provide a functioning articulation between the patella and the
3、femur.1.2 This specification is intended to provide basic descriptions of material and device geometry. Additionally, thosecharacteristics determined to be important to in-vivo performance of the device are defined.1.3 This specification does not cover the details for quality assurance, design contr
4、ol, and production control contained in 21CFR 820 and ISO 9001.NOTE 1Devices for custom applications are not covered by this specification.2. Terminology3.1 DefinitionsDimensions defined as follows are measured in whole or in part in the sagittal, transverse, and coronal (orfrontal) planes as appropriate. See Fig. 1 and Fig. 2.3.1.1 T1total overall prosthetic thickness, for example, from the ap
18、ex of the dome to the free end of pegs or other fixationgeometry.3.1.2 T2thickness of the patellar prosthesis from the plane of the bone-prosthesis interface (excluding pegs, keels, and soforth) to the apex of the articulating surface.3.1.3 T3minimum polymer thickness of the patellar prosthesis in d
19、irect contact with the femoral component that is “at risk”for wear; this is measured perpendicular to the tangent of the wear surface at the point of contact with the femoral component.3.1.4 DiscussionThe dimension T3 is shown in Fig. 1 and Fig. 2 to be the distance from a surface contact point to a
20、n internalpeg or an edge of the metal back. The exact location of the minimum thickness at risk may be at a different site and will dependon the design of the patella prosthesis and the mating femoral component. For devices manufactured from a single material, T3should be measured from the wear surf
21、ace to the back of the fixation surface.3.1.5 W1maximum medial-lateral width of the articulating surface in the frontal plane.3.1.6 W2maximum medial-lateral width of the metal back in the frontal plane.3.1.7 H1articulating surface superior-inferior height in the frontal plane.4 Available from Superi
